Role of Plasma Membrane Caveolae/Lipid Rafts in VEGF-Induced Redox Signaling in Human Leukemia Cells

Figure 6

Effect of different inhibitors of VEGF/VEGFR-2 interaction on glucose transport in B1647 cells. Cells, control, and serum starved (−HS, “Control dep”) were treated with 20 μM Semaxinib for 2 h, 500 μg/mL Bevacizumab for 30 min, or 5 μM Cav-1 scaffolding domain (CSD) for 2 h, in the presence or absence of 50 ng/mL VEGF; then, glucose uptake was assayed by liquid scintillation counting as described in Section 2. * : significantly different from control cells; : significantly different from serum deprived control cells (−HS).
